Chapel

Dallas Seminary provides chapel services for students each morning Tuesday through Friday during the fall and spring semesters and each Wednesday morning during Summer School. Chapel services feature worship, as well as messages by members of the faculty and other Christian leaders. Friday Forums provide an opportunity for dialogue on critical current issues with an open-forum discussion between faculty, students, and/or visiting leaders from the Christian community.

Days of Prayer

Students and faculty come together several days each semester for special times of prayer in chapel and throughout the day in classes.

Day of Evangelism

Periodically a day of evangelism is planned during which students gather in small groups to share the gospel in surrounding communities.

Spiritual Formation

Spiritual Formation groups of six to eight students (required of Th.M. students, an elective in other programs) can significantly impact a student’s life while at the Seminary. In addition to academic credit, these groups provide an environment for prayer, fellowship, ministry. As group members grow in character and spiritual maturity together, significant friendships and ministry partnerships are established that often last a lifetime.
